MOTS-C Peptide: How It Supports Cellular Energy and Metabolism
MOTS-C is a mitochondrial-derived peptide studied for its potential role in metabolic signaling—how the body senses energy availability and adapts to physical or metabolic stress. In clinician-guided wellness programs, it’s used to support metabolic health habits and energy consistency over time (results vary).

Who may not be a candidate
Your clinician may recommend against MOTS-C (or require additional review) if you:
- Are pregnant, trying to become pregnant, or breastfeeding
- Have active cancer, a recent cancer history, or an unexplained mass (requires careful clinician review)
- Have uncontrolled diabetes or significant blood sugar instability (requires clinician review)
- Have significant liver or kidney disease (requires clinician review)
- Have a history of severe allergic reactions to injectable therapies or formulation components
- Are currently critically ill or hospitalized for major acute illness (requires medical oversight)
- Compete in tested sports (may be prohibited under anti-doping rules)

Possible side effects
Common (often mild)
- Injection-site reactions (redness, tenderness, itching, bruising)
- Headache
- Nausea or stomach discomfort
- Fatigue or lightheadedness
Less common but serious (seek medical help)
- igns of allergic reaction (hives, facial swelling, trouble breathing)
- Injection-site infection (worsening redness, warmth, pus, fever)
- Severe dizziness/fainting, chest pain, or rapid heart rate
- New or worsening symptoms that concern you
If side effects feel severe, sudden, or persistent, stop and contact your care team promptly.
Safety + important warnings
- Peptide therapies can carry meaningful uncertainty, especially when compounded. Your clinician will review risks and help you decide what’s appropriate.
- Important considerations:
- Limited human exposure data: long-term safety data in humans may be limited
- Immunogenicity risk: peptides can potentially trigger immune reactions, particularly with certain formulations/routes
- Quality matters: avoid unverified sources; contamination and impurity risks are common in the peptide marketplace
- Pregnancy/breastfeeding: do not use if pregnant, trying to conceive, or breastfeeding
- Medical history matters:disclose diabetes/prediabetes, cancer history, pituitary/hormone disorders, liver/kidney disease, and all medications/supplements
- Use only as prescribed; do not self-adjust or combine with non-prescribed products
- Compounded products are not FDA-approved and do not undergo FDA premarket review for safety, effectiveness, or quality. MOTS-C may be prescribed for off-label use; results vary.
